Some UM schools/programs have emergency funds or other types of financial assistance available to help cover family emergencies. Ask your school’s administration for any information.
 
 
Financial Resources for Child Care:
   
  The UM Work/Life Resource Center has information on: UM Child Care Subsidy Program, UM Tuition Grant Program, tax credits, Department of Human Services assistance, and Child Care Network Scholarships. In addition, they can assist students in finding affordable child care options.
   
UM Work/Life Resource Center
   
  The UM Child Care Subsidy Program, administered by the UM Office of Financial Aid, provides funds to students with children to assist in meeting the cost of licensed child care. The criteria for eligibility are listed.
   
UM Child Care Subsidy Program
